About This Coffee

Brewphoria is a single-origin coffee from El Cuarenteño, Nayarit, Mexico, grown at an altitude of 1045 meters. This organic and direct-trade coffee is a blend of Bourbon, Caturra, Sarchimor, Catuai, and Typica varieties. It undergoes a washed processing method. The flavor profile features notes of semi-sweet chocolate, toasted sugar, and raisin, leading into a dry cherry finish. It has a smooth body and bright acidity, with a roast level on the light side of medium.

Blind Coffee Roasters

Blind Coffee Roasters was founded in October 2012 by Tim Howard, whose coffee journey began in 1983 as an associate roaster in San Francisco's coffee industry. Based in Hillsboro, Oregon, the roastery operates a custom designed 20 kilogram machine from Primo Roasting Equipment in Long Beach and specialises in low acidity coffee using medium City Roast profiles that preserve origin driven characteristics. The approach has earned 49 medals at the Golden Bean The Americas competition over the past decade, including a finish as the top Oregon roaster in 2023 and 9th overall in North America. Howard won his first gold medal in 2024 and followed it with a bronze at the Golden Bean World Championship the same year.
